Merion_Mom Posted May 5, 2015 #14 Share Posted May 5, 2015 The Park Café was "invented" for the Oasis class ships. Since then, Royal Caribbean has only added them retroactively to ships that did not have a Café Promenade. This explains their absence from Voyager and Freedom class ships, but their addition to Vision and Radiance class ships.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
